JACK RUSSELL PUPPIES




Description: The Jack Russell Terrier is a small, agile, brave, principally white-bodied terrier that is known for fox
hunting and other small animals. The Jack Russell Terrier's chest is the determining factor as to whether a terrier
may follow its intended working attributes. If the Jack Russell Terrier's chest is too large, there is little use for quarry
underground. The Jack Russell Terrier comes in two distinct variations: the long-legged version and the short-legged
version. Short-legged Jack Russells are often called "shorties" and are recognized with the AKC-FSS as the Russell
Terrier, or Jack Russell Terriers, while the long-legged variation is called the  Parson Jack Russell Terrier. They are
both small dogs and can be a variety of wiry, smooth, and multicolored coats. They are predominantly white, with
patches of brown and black, often covering part of the face. The Jack Russell Terrier has short drop ears and a tail
that is usually cropped just long enough to grab it out of a fox hole. They are sturdy and muscular, well adapted to
work hard. Jack Russell Terriers often work so hard and are unafraid that a farmer gauged his terriers on his farm to
live only about 6 years. Otherwise, living in a normal household, the Jack Russell Terrier can live as long as 16 years.
At work, Jack Russell Terriers are a game hunter, tenacious and courageous. At home they are playful, exuberant
and overwhelmingly affectionate. The Jack Russell Terrier is an independent and energetic terrier and requires their
due portion of attention and training. They are highly energetic, interactive and love to play with children. The Jack
Russell Terrier is the ideal breed for a fun-loving family seeking a hard working little dog.

Temperament: Jack Russell Terriers are vocal, alert, lively and bold. They are very affectionate and playful with
family, and love attention. They require training or a job, as they need adequate exercise. They are very energetic and
can be very excitable. Jack Russell Terriers can be scrappy with other dogs, but can be socialized and trained to be
okay with other pets. They are friendly, courageous and do not like backing down from a fight. They are intelligent
and stubborn. If trained well, this breed can harness all of its energy into training and become very obedient and
worthwhile, but otherwise they are difficult to train, with the typical terrier stubbornness.
